Bagless Hands-Free Vacuum

Bagless vacuums that feature hands-free suction come with dust bins or chambers which are transparent, meaning you can see clearly the amount of dust they're accumulating. They also have reusable filters that can be cleaned or washed instead of being discarded.

One disadvantage of bags-free models is that allergens and dust are released back into the air after emptying the bin. But, this is a minor issue that many can live with.

Easy to empty

Bagless models have a clear chamber or dust cup, which is pleasant to look at when emptying. It's also helpful to know if you've vacuumed something you shouldn't have been - and then get it back and avoid any damage. A light indicator to indicate when the cylinder is due for emptying is a great option, as this will remind you to empty it. Although these vacuums are easy to empty however, they can be messy and release dust in the air when they are empty. This can aggravate your allergies particularly if any of your family members or you suffer from them.

You should also regularly clean or replace the filter on your hands-free bagless vacuum. This will ensure that it is operating efficiently and ensure that there are no obstructions in the system that could cause loss of suction. It is essential to clean your hands regularly with your vacuum to ensure it functions correctly. Cleansing your dirt cup or bin regularly will stop it from overfilling and releasing dust into your home. You can also use a cloth soaked with cleaning spray or warm soapy water to clean off the exposed parts of the vacuum and attachments. Be sure to dry all attachments before reattaching.

You can also make use of mild detergents such as dish soap to clean your vacuum cleaner. It is crucial to remove both the brush and filter first. If you don't clean them thoroughly, it could cause the machine to become clogged and cause problems with its performance. Check the manual if you're not sure of the best way to clean a vacuum.
